My first XSLT


ดีใจเหลือเกิน เขียน(มั่ว)ได้ละ -_-“

แปลง XML เป็น Prolog .. ฟังดูน่ากลัว จริง ๆ ไม่มีอะไรหรอก ก็แค่แปลง XML เป็น text ธรรมดา ๆ น่ะ

แต่ไม่เคยเขียน XSLT มาก่อน เลยงง ๆ มั่ว ๆ อยู่นานกว่าจะเขียนได้ เอกสารอะไรก็ไม่ได้อ่าน แบบว่าขี้เกียจจัด (ถ้าอ่านไล่มาตามสเต็ปนี่ท่าจะไม่ทัน เยอะจัด เค้าจะเอาวันนี้อ่ะ) ใช้วิธีเอาตัวอย่างมาแก้ ถ้ามันไม่ได้ ก็เปิดเน็ตดูเป็นจุด ๆ -_-” แต่มันก็เวิร์กดีนะ

ตอนนี้ใช้งานพอได้ แต่ยังทำเรื่อง xlink อะไรนี่ไม่ได้ แบบว่าไปดึงค่าจากอีกไฟล์มา ทำไม่เป็น งง

ตอนแรกว่าจะใช้ Python เพราะเค้าให้ใช้อะไรก็ได้ แต่เหมือนส่วนอื่น ๆ ของโปรเจกต์เค้าจะเน้น XML, XQuery, XPath, XSLT กัน เราก็ เออ ๆ ทำให้เหมือนชาวบ้านก็ได้ จะได้ไม่เรื่องมาก

ปรากฏ เออ ลืมไป ไม่เคยเขียน XSLT มาก่อนนี่หว่า ฮ่วย
(เคยไปฟัง เจมส์ คล้าก พูดเรื่องนี้ที่ ซอฟต์แวร์พาร์ค เรื่องนี้เมื่อ… 3-4 ปีก่อนได้ … ไม่รู้เรื่อง :P)

ต้องมาเรียนรู้+ทำไปพร้อม ๆ กันนี่ก็มันดีเหมือนกัน แต่บ่อย ๆ ไม่ดีนะ เหนื่อย -_-“

บล็อกอันนี้เขียนให้พี่จอยอ่านโดยเฉพาะ

จะได้รู้ว่าจริง ๆ ผมน่ะ โคตร unorganized ไร้ระเบียบ เลย 😛


5 responses to “My first XSLT”

  1. นี่ผมเริ่มงงละ ว่าจะเรียกพี่จอยว่าอะไรเพราะบางทีคุยกะคนอื่นเรียกอีกชื่อ -_-"ด้วยคำนำหน้าอีกอย่างด้วย -_-"

  2. ผมก็เคยทำอะไรแบบนี้เหมือนกันใช้ XSLT, XPath ทำนองนี้ แปลงอะไรง่ายๆ นี่ล่ะ แต่ตอนนั้นทำด้วย Pythonหนังสือที่มีตอนนั้นดันเป็น Java ก็เลยมั่วๆ ออกมาเหมือนกัน ใช้วิธีดูตัวอย่างเหมือนกันด้วยนี่แหละ พวกนี้มันพอ learn by example ได้

  3. this one use nothing other than XSLT (no Python nor Java)personally, i think it's quite crazy to do everything with just XML … but somehow it works hae -_-"

Leave a Reply to AnonymousCancel re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.